Output 3b51f38baab45696f030d9394d583abf682c65c3ee15c9358c2b4366ed43cb32:12

value
6617415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 916bdb10b33e3d545d104958976b7ef484dae28f OP_EQUAL
address
3Eww7JiN8qz2651iSeDfK2Pw7NxwFkz7rj
transaction
3b51f38baab45696f030d9394d583abf682c65c3ee15c9358c2b4366ed43cb32
spent
true